Enabling Juniper Mist discovery provides visibility into your Juniper Mist SD-WAN elements, such as:

- Wireless access points
- Switches
- Edges
- Gateways

> ⚠️ **Note**
> ⚠️ 
> ⚠️ NetMRI does not save configurations for Juniper Mist devices. NetMRI uses the Juniper Mist API version 1.

To add and configure Juniper Mist discovery, do the following:

1. To enable SDN/SD-WAN polling, go to **Setup** > **SDN/SD-WAN Polling**, select the **Enable SDN/SD-WAN Polling** checkbox, and click **Save**. If you have not done so already, enable SDN/SD-WAN polling. For more information, see [*<u>Configuring SDN and SD-WAN Polling Settings</u>*](https://infoblox-docs.atlassian.net/wiki/spaces/netmri761/pages/1056869018).
2. Click the **Settings **icon and go to **Setup** > **Discovery** **Settings** > **SDN**.
3. Click **New**.
4. In **SDN Type**, select **Juniper Mist**.
5. Do the following:
  - **Config Name**: Specify a short and unique name for the current configuration of Juniper Mist.
  - **Network Interface**: Choose the interface for accessing the device. The name of the associated collector appears in parentheses, next to the interface's name. Because Juniper Mist’s infrastructure might have IP addresses overlapping in different network views, you must choose an interface accessible from the internet.
  - **Protocol**: This field is populated as **HTTPS** automatically and is not editable.
  - **Address**: Enter the hostname or IP address of the Juniper Mist Dashboard API. By default, it is *api.mist.com*.
  - **API Key**: Specify the access key required to use Juniper Mist APIs. The Juniper Mist administrator must grant an API key that provides at least observer-level access.
  - **Use Global Proxy Settings**: Specify whether you want to use a proxy server to connect to the Juniper Mist device. For more information,
    see [*<u>Configuring Proxy Settings for SDN Discovery</u>*](https://infoblox-docs.atlassian.net/wiki/spaces/netmri761/pages/1056869041).
  - *(Optional) ***Maximum Requests per Second**: To avoid overloading the system, specify the maximum number of HTTP requests that can be sent from NetMRI to Juniper Mist SDN per second.
  - *(Optional) ***Collect Devices in Offline Status**: Specify whether you want to discover Juniper Mist devices that are offline.
  - *(Optional) ***Enable Discovery Blackout**: Select the checkbox and then click its **Scheduling** icon. For more information, see [*Defining Blackout Periods*](https://infoblox-docs.atlassian.net/wiki/spaces/netmri761/pages/1056868752).
6. Click **Test Connection** to verify that the device is reachable and that the credentials you have provided for it are valid. Results of the connection test are logged to Syslog.
7. Click **Add** or **Add & Discover**:
  - Click **Add** to add the device to the list of SDN devices that can be discovered later.
  - Click **Add & Discover** to open the window that displays the discovery process. Click **Start** and wait for the process to end.
